RaacLogo
RaacLogo generates sequence logos using reduced amino acid clusters (RAACs) to simplify visualization and analysis of protein sequence alignments and consensus sequences.
Key Features:
- Sequence logo generation: Generates sequence logos from protein alignments using reduced amino acid alphabets (RAACs).
- Reduced Amino Acid Clusters (RAACs): Employs more than 40 clustering algorithms to produce 673 unique RAACs.
- Reduced amino acid alphabets: Provides 74 distinct types of reduced amino acid alphabets for multiple levels of abstraction.
- Dimensionality reduction: Groups similar amino acids into clusters to reduce sequence dimensionality and simplify consensus representation.
Scientific Applications:
- Protein Sequence Alignment: Facilitates comparative alignment and evolutionary analysis by simplifying amino acid complexity.
- Topological Estimation: Aids estimation of protein topological features through simplified consensus representations.
- Protein Design Experiments: Supports design studies by clarifying conserved and variable positions in alignments using reduced alphabets.
Methodology:
RaacLogo generates sequence logos using RAACs by grouping amino acids into clusters based on more than 40 clustering algorithms, producing 673 RAACs and 74 reduced alphabet types to reduce dimensionality and simplify sequence representation.
